The Police Command in Oyo State on Sunday confirmed the escape of a 19-year-old alleged serial killer, Sunday Shodipe from its custody.

Shodipe is standing trial for several killings in Akinyele Local Govermment Area of Oyo State.

He was paraded along with two others at the Oyo State Police Command on July 17 and was subsequently charged to court.

The police confirmation was contained in a statement issued in Ibadan on Sunday by the command’s spokesman, Olugbenga Fadeyi.

According to him, Shodipe escaped on Aug. 11

READ ALSO: Herbalist Pays Teenager N3,000 For Killing Six Persons

“The CP wishes to implore the general public to be on the lookout, arrest and immediately inform the officers and men of the command wherever he is sighted for immediate handing over for further action.

”He further seizes this opportunity to appeal to any member of the public with credible information as to the where about of the assailant not to hesitate in passing same to the Oyo State Police Command to assist in the apprehension of the offender who is now at large,” the statement said.

Fadeyi qouted the police commissioner, Nwachukwu Enwonwu, as saying that the command remained committed to the protection of lives and property.

He, warned citizens against resort to self help when suspects were apprehended, saying that they should be handed over to the police.
